About Pacific Ridge Elementary School
Pacific Ridge Elementary School serves 605 students in Seaside, Oregon across kindergarten through fifth grade. With a student-teacher ratio of 12.6 to one, classes stay small enough for teachers to track individual progress closely — a structural advantage that shows up in the school's outcomes. The results are exceptional by any measure.
Pacific Ridge earns a composite score of 9.0 out of 10 and ranks first among all four public schools in Seaside. Statewide, it places 54th out of 1,226 public schools, outperforming 96% of Oregon schools. Growth is the standout metric, scoring 9.7 out of 10 — students here gain academic ground at an unusually strong rate relative to peers, which often signals instructional quality more reliably than raw proficiency scores alone.
Academic performance comes in at 7.6 out of 10. Pacific Ridge is a regular public school, open to all students in its attendance zone. For families comparing elementary options in Seaside, its statewide rank of 48th among 689 elementary schools puts it in Oregon's top tier regardless of school size — and at the top of every local option available.

Performance Trends
Math proficiency has improved from 32% (2019) to 35.2% (2025). Reading/ELA proficiency has improved from 36% (2019) to 48.6% (2025).

Community Profile
The community surrounding Pacific Ridge Elementary School has a median household income of $51,993. It is an area where 28%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$433,200, with a median rent of $1,004/month. The area has a poverty rate of 17.0%. The average commute for residents is 22 minutes.
